Arkansas University Lecturer Alice Stephens Apologizes to the Iranian People for President Bush's Remarks

Following are excerpts from a statement by Arkansas University lecturer Alice Stephens, which aired on Jaam-e Jam3 TV on May 15, 2006.

Alice Stephens: I'm very sad in my heart about some things that have been said about your country. I wish to ask you to forgive my president for some of the things that he has said - specifically, that Iran is of "the axis of evil." I don't believe that, and I want to break those words over this country. I break them. And I speak blessing over Iran, in the name of Jesus.
